Understanding Steam Account Names vs. Profile Names

Many users get confused about the difference between the Steam account name and the profile name. These two elements serve different purposes and have different rules regarding changes.

Your Steam account name is the unique identifier you use to log into Steam. It’s set when you create your account and cannot be changed.

This name is primarily for backend identification and security.

On the other hand, your Steam profile name is the name visible to friends, other gamers, and the community. This is what people see when you join games, post in forums, or interact on the platform.

  • Account Name: Permanent, unchangeable login ID
  • Profile Name: Public, customizable display name

“Your profile name is your identity in the Steam community — easy to change and reflects who you want to be seen as.”

Understanding this distinction is vital before attempting any name changes on Steam because while you can personalize your profile name freely, your account name remains your permanent login credential.

How to Change Your Steam Profile Name

Changing your Steam profile name is a straightforward process that can be done in just a few steps through the Steam client or web browser.

Start by opening the Steam application or visiting the Steam website and signing in to your account. Navigate to your profile by clicking your username at the top right corner.

Once on your profile page, look for the Edit Profile button. Clicking this will open a page where you can change various settings, including your profile name.

  • Enter your desired new profile name in the “Profile Name” field
  • Make sure the name complies with Steam’s guidelines to avoid issues
  • Save your changes by clicking the Save button at the bottom

After saving, your new profile name will be visible immediately in your profile and to other users. This change does not affect your account login and can be performed as often as you like.

Limitations and Restrictions on Name Changes

Although changing your Steam profile name is simple, there are some restrictions and important points to keep in mind.

Steam does not limit how often you can change your profile name, but there are guidelines to ensure the names remain appropriate and within community standards.

Inappropriate or offensive names may be flagged or removed by Steam moderators. Also, names that impersonate other users or violate trademark rights can lead to penalties or account restrictions.

  • Steam names must not contain hate speech or explicit content
  • Impersonation of other players or Steam staff is prohibited
  • Names should not include advertising or spam content

Changing Your Steam Display Name in Games

Your Steam profile name is what shows up in many games by default, but some games allow you to set a different in-game name.

This means that while your Steam name is the primary identifier, you might have a separate nickname or alias within specific games, which you can customize independently.

Many competitive games or multiplayer titles offer an option to change your display name or gamer tag within their settings. This can be useful if you want a more thematic or game-specific name.

  • Check the game’s settings or profile options for display name changes
  • Some games sync with your Steam name, but allow overrides
  • Changing in-game names usually depends on each game’s policies

It’s important to note that changing your Steam profile name does not automatically update your name in all games. If consistent branding is important, adjust both your Steam profile and your game-specific name.

How Name Changes Affect Your Friends and Community

Changing your Steam profile name affects how your friends and other players recognize you. Your friend list, chat messages, and game lobbies will display the new name.

It’s a good idea to notify close friends or teammates if you plan to change your name, especially if you do it frequently. This prevents confusion and helps maintain communication.

Remember that your Steam64 ID and account name remain the same, so friends can always find you even if your display name changes.

Effect Steam Profile Name Change
Friend List Display Updated to new name immediately
Steam Chat Shows new profile name
Account Login Unchanged; login uses original account name
Friends Searching Can search by new name or Steam64 ID

Frequent name changes may lead to temporary confusion but do not cause any permanent issues with your account or access to games.

Frequently Asked Questions About Changing Steam Names

Many Steam users have questions about the process and implications of changing their name. Below are answers to some common queries.

Can I change my Steam account name?

No. Your account name is permanent and cannot be changed once set during account creation.

Is changing my profile name free?

Yes. Steam does not charge any fee for changing your profile name, and you may do it as often as you wish.

Will changing my name affect my game saves or purchases?

No. Your game library, saves, and purchases remain linked to your account regardless of profile name changes.

Can others see my previous names?

Steam does not publicly show your name change history, so other users only see your current profile name.
